When you are aligned with the Golden State Warriors, you better save him with a game. The Bay Golf Club did exactly this Tuesday evening, dressed in Warriors jerseys, then dominating Jupiter Links Golf Club 6-3, Solidifier Their eliminatory case and pushing Jupiter on the verge of elimination of the playoffs.

TGL faced a little inflection point on Tuesday evening. It is no longer a novelty, and it means that he must survive his real merits, rather than a simple curiosity. TGL also stands out Its two worst marks of the seasonBy far, with 263,000 viewers in the opening match on Monday and 297,000 for the end … but a context is necessary. The two were on ESPN2, not on Mashrship Espn or Broadcast TV. And the two were important upgrades compared to the same time slot last year (57,000 for a studio show early, 125,000 for women’s basketball), as Josh Carpenter of Sports Business noted Newspaper.

Monday TGL data: 263K viewers for the match at 5 p.m., 297K for the late window, both on ESPN2. These are the lowest TGL matches to date

Last year, the same windows attracted 57K for the first location (studio programming) and 125k at the end (female hoops)

ESPN2’s most watched programs yesterday

– Josh Carpenter (@joshacarpenter) February 26, 2025

On Tuesday scored the third TGL match in just over 24 hours, and also marked the first appearance of Jupiter Links without Tiger Woods. It left Kevin Kisner, Max Homa and Tom Kim face Shane Lowry from the Bay, Minwoo Lee and Wyndham Clark.

The Clark’s TEE shot the third hole by 3 yards of 155 yards settled less than six feet from the hole, and Lee converted the putt to put the bay in advance 1-0. Two holes later, after a tee rod from the tee, Kim rolled in a five -foot putt for even the scoring at 1, jubilant and taunting the crowd while the putt fell.

Lee provided the first dramatic moment of the night on the sixth, leaving 24 feet distance to claim a point and set up 2-1:

He followed this with an out of 8 that divided the hole. On the last hole of Triples, a double hammer-toss made the three-point hole, and Lowry converted from six feet to put the 5-1 bay in simple.

Kim beat Lee on the first hole of the simple when the bay refused to accept the hammer of Jupiter, pulling the scoring at 5-2. The teams divided the following three holes, winning the match for the bay, and at that time, Clark wandered inside the arena distributing souvenir ball balls. Kisner captured the 14th hole on Lowry, then Clark took one of Homa, leaving the final score at 6-3.

Los Angeles, The Bay and Atlanta Drive all won places in the playoffs; The final place comes down to New York, Jupiter Links and Boston Common. This means that Woods or Rory McILroy – and perhaps both – will be out of the playoffs, without a doubt, no one involved in TGL expected or sought after.
